> 24 hourJust installed this 36 x 36 mesh cover on my day-old Trane XR 16 (37 x 37) condenser unit and the 1-inch difference did not seem to matter as the fan opening is fully covered. My A/C Technician highly suggested I only use a mesh, top only cover as he said it keeps out the leaves and debris, and does not provide the haven for rodents that a full cover would. He also said the mesh would not damage the unit like a solid cover would if accidentally turned on in the Spring without removing. As you can see by the photo this was a Winter install and the frozen-to-the ground leaves are proof a cover is needed for us.
